Pro-life policies align with Catholic teachings on sanctity of life
As a Catholic voter, one of the most critical considerations when choosing a candidate is their stance on the sanctity of life, a core principle deeply rooted in Catholic teachings. President Donald Trump has consistently demonstrated his commitment to pro-life policies, making him an aligned choice for Catholics who prioritize this issue. The Catholic Church teaches that life is sacred from conception to natural death, and any policy that upholds this belief is in harmony with Church doctrine. Trump’s administration has taken concrete steps to protect the unborn, reflecting a respect for human dignity that resonates with Catholic values.
One of the most significant actions Trump took was appointing conservative judges to federal courts, including three Supreme Court justices who played a pivotal role in overturning *Roe v. Wade*. This decision returned the power to regulate abortion to the states, allowing for greater protections for unborn children in many parts of the country. For Catholics, this aligns with the Church’s teaching that abortion is morally wrong and that laws should reflect the inherent value of every human life. By reshaping the judiciary, Trump has created a legal environment more conducive to pro-life legislation, a move that directly supports Catholic principles.
Additionally, Trump’s administration implemented policies to defund organizations that promote or perform abortions, such as the Mexico City Policy, which prevents taxpayer dollars from funding abortions overseas. This policy reflects the Catholic belief that public funds should not be used to support actions that violate the sanctity of life. Domestically, his administration also worked to redirect Title X funding away from abortion providers like Planned Parenthood, ensuring that federal resources are not complicit in ending innocent lives. These actions demonstrate a proactive approach to protecting life at all stages, a priority for Catholic voters.
Trump also championed legislation that protects unborn children with disabilities, such as the Born-Alive Abortion Survivors Protection Act, which requires medical care for infants who survive botched abortions. This aligns with the Catholic teaching that every life, regardless of circumstance, has inherent dignity and worth. Opposition to socialism preserves Catholic principles of subsidiarity
Catholics who prioritize the preservation of their faith's principles often find alignment with opposition to socialism, a stance that President Trump has consistently championed. At the heart of Catholic social teaching is the principle of subsidiarity, which asserts that matters should be handled by the smallest, lowest, or least centralized competent authority. This principle emphasizes the importance of local communities, families, and individuals in decision-making, rather than ceding control to a centralized government. Socialism, by its nature, consolidates power and resources in the hands of the state, undermining the autonomy and initiative of these smaller, vital units. By opposing socialism, Catholics uphold subsidiarity, ensuring that families and local institutions remain the primary agents of social and economic life.
President Trump's policies reflect a commitment to decentralizing power and fostering self-reliance, which resonates with the Catholic principle of subsidiarity. His administration has consistently advocated for reducing federal overreach and returning decision-making authority to states, communities, and individuals. For instance, his emphasis on school choice empowers parents—not the federal government—to decide the best education for their children, a direct application of subsidiarity. In contrast, socialist policies often lead to a one-size-fits-all approach, stripping away the flexibility and diversity that Catholic teaching values.
